The Edmonton Oilers begin a short two-game road trip on Monday as they face the Blues in St. Louis.  The Oilers have won two of their last three and are 4-4-2 over their last 10 games – averaging 3.3 goals per game. Connor McDavid and Leon Draisaitl lead the way with 17 and 16 points through 13 games. As for the Blues, they’ve lost seven in a row and are -17 in goal differential, second worst in the league.  They are struggling offensively, scoring just 34 goals through 12 games and are without stars Robert Thomas and Jake Neighbours

The Canucks look to wrap up their road trip on Monday in Nashville with a win as they’ve lost 2 of three and three of their last five games.  Vancouver is still without captain Quinn Hughes who has been dealing with a groin injury and his absence has been felt as the Canucks have given up 8 goals in the last two games.  Thatcher Demko, who’s been the team’s best player, is expected to get the start in goal.  As for the Predators, Filip Forsberg and Ryan O’Reilly share the team lead in goals (5) and points (9) but the Predators are 3-6-1 in the last ten games.  Juuse Saros has started 11 of their 13 with a .905% save percentage and a 2.79 goals-against average.

Prediction

Both teams are desperate to get on a bit of a roll as they sit in the bottom half of the conference.  I think we’ll see some goals here as both sides have shown recently they can find the back of the net.  Nashville has gone over this total in 3 of the last five games while the Canucks have gone over in four of the last five. Both teams come into this matchup losing two straight and for the Blackhawks, this is the third stop of a 6-game road trip.    Chicago has actually played well of late winning three of four before dropping the last two games.  Led by Connor Bedard, who has 6 goals and 9 assists, the Blackhawks have been playing this season compared to last year. While the Kraken have lost two straight, both in overtime, they have struggled to score goals, ranking dead last in the NHL with just 30 goals through 12 games. But on the flip side, Seattle is fifth best allowing just 32 total goals, so they definitely know how to defend.  Joey Daccord is doing his best in goal to try and make the American Olympic squad, going 5-1-3 this season with a .904 save percentage and a 2.70 goals against average.
